Legal Requirements for Getting Married in the Bahamas

Before you start planning your wedding in the Bahamas, it’s important to know the legal requirements. The marriage laws in The Bahamas set a few requirements that must be met before you can get married. One of the main requirements according to The Bahamas marriage law is that you must be a resident of the Bahamas for at least 24 hours before applying for a marriage license. 

  1.  Age requirement: You must be at least 18 years old to get married in the Bahamas. If you’re under the age of 18, you’ll need written consent from your parents or legal guardians.
  2. Identification: You’ll need to provide a valid passport or birth certificate, or other government-issued identification from your country of origin.
  3. Proof of Eligibility: You will have to provide proof that you are eligible to marry in The Bahamas. Which means you must either be single (meaning never married) divorced or widowed.

Once you’ve met these requirements, you can apply for a marriage license at the Registrar General’s office. The cost of a marriage license in the Bahamas is $100.00 and your certified Bahamas marriage certificate will cost you $20.00.

You will also need to have your wedding ceremony performed by a licensed Bahamas marriage officer and have two witnesses present at the ceremony that are at least 18 years old.

Once you have been legally married in The Bahamas then your marriage is recognized in The US, Canada, and any country where you may be a resident.
